Calculates estimated radiation doses from various types of X-ray exposure. The tool requires users to input specific parameters related to the intended imaging procedure, such as body area being scanned and the type of equipment used. It processes these variables using established calculation formulas to provide an approximate dose reading in standard units like millisieverts (mSv). Users simply enter their measurements and specifications into the provided fields to receive immediate results without needing any registration or account creation.
Individuals concerned with radiation safety or those involved in medical imaging can utilize this resource for educational purposes. Professionals, such as students studying radiology or individuals seeking general health information, find it useful for understanding potential exposure levels associated with common diagnostic procedures.
